Following his team’s 1-1 draw at home to 17th-place Wigan Athletic, Fulham coach Martin Jol admitted his team is missing Clint Dempsey’s goals. The USA
international netted 17 goals in the Barclays Premier League last season, and was one of the main reasons the Cottagers finished comfortably mid-table. Fulham is currently 13th following
Saturday’s draw at Craven Cottage, just six points above the relegation zone.
"It's much the same story," Jol said. "You're 1-0 up and you need another goal. When you can't score
another goal, you look vulnerable. We've got quality and that will pull us through, but in the end, you have to score two goals. Last year more often than not - with Clint Dempsey getting a lot
of winners - was decisive. This year, 1-0 most of the time isn't.”
